Silay JO worker nabbed for sale of drugs fired

The Silay City drug bust*

Job order and casual employees   caught engaged   in illegal drugs will be dismissed from the service, Silay Mayor Joedith Gallego reiterated on Thursday, May 16. 

Gallego said he has repeatedly warned city employees against the sale or use of drugs. 

On May 8 a school watchman was arrested with P115,600 worth of suspected shabu in a buy-bust operation at Hacienda Hinicayan in   Brgy. E. Lopez, Silay City.  

Bryan Celestial, 37, a job order employee of the Silay City government was working as a watchman at the Hinicayan Elementary School.  

He was jailed and dismissed as a JO, the mayor said. 

The Silay City government will continue to conduct random drug testing of its employees, the mayor said.*
